We had fun on Friday where we went out with the same Korean boy that went to Nami Island with us!
We had the same BBQ as that day we went to the Big Bang exhibition. We didn't know we had the same buffet restaurant in ChunCheon MyeongDong! 
We kept our stomachs empty till lunch, where we just go full throttle! 
The sizzle of the meat on the hot plates were very nice to hear. 
Surprising enough, BBQ Kimchi tastes good. You might not believe us but trust us, it tastes heavenly. The meat were fresh in the freezer and were constantly being topped up by the staff. 
The meal only costs 11,900won per person! It's free flow with no time limit at all! How cool is that!!!!!

In the picture, we were cooking bacon and 삼겹살, which is pork belly in Korean. 
All these Korean pork is just SUPER DELICIOUS LA!

While waiting for time to pass, we went to grab some traditional Bingsu. 
This is 인절미 Bingsu.

인절미, injeolmi, means glutinous rice cakes coated with roasted soybean powder. IT IS SUPER DELICIOUS?????
This bowl of Bingsu only costs us about 12,000Won ($SGD 14.60). I can hear all the Bingsu fans in Singapore crying ahaha

One thing that is different from our local movie theater is that their cinemas are smaller. BUT. They have bag hooks at the back of their chairs. We didn't had to put our bags on the floor! The leg space is also very wide. Chairs are large. 
In short, small but spacious.
